    Harbor Breeze Remote/Fan
    I have a Harbor Breeze Fan for over a year with no problems. The other day
    When I put it on via the remote it only would go to one speed and the lite would
    Not go on... Well I changed the battery and all seemed well... But after a few
    Days the lite will work with the remote but the fan will not go to the slow speed.
    Any ideas??
    Thanks... Bill Z.

    Try changing the battery again, if this has an affect, it is probably the remote that has failed. Does the LED still light when you attempt to change to the slow speed?

    Otherwise it is the receiver.
